Abstract

519,063. Road-vehicle undercarriages HUNT & TURNER, Ltd., and JAMIE, R. C. S. July 14, 1938, Nos. 20847/38 and 902/39. [Class 108 (ii)] An 'independent springing system for the wheels of road vehicles comprises upper and lower weight carrying spring elements and upper and lower abutments on the wheel carrying part and on the frame for distributing the forces transmitted between the wheel and the frame, the frame abutments which take the forces due to braking, accelerating and steering being rigidly incorporated in a sub-frame of built-up girder construction which may be fixed to the main frame or may oscillate against substantial spring resistance about a longitudinal pivot. In Figs. 1 and 6 the king-pin g secured to the stub axle boss b of a front wheel, has a tubular part g<1> slidable on the pin h secured to the bracket 9 and a part g which slides in an abutment h<2> on this bracket. A helical spring i is disposed between the bosses b, h' and in Fig. 1 a similar spring i' is disposed between the boss h<2> and a collar m on the king-pin g. In Fig. 6, the lower spring is a torsion rod 21 secured in a bracket on the side-frame member q and having an arm 20 connected to the collar m. The brackets 9 are secured to a sub-frame comprising transverse members n mounted by a boss o on a tubular pivot p extending between a pair of transverse members r, s1 connected to the side frame members q and disposed on either side of the sub - frame. Strong springs t are disposed between the sub-frame and the members q. The springs i and i<2> or 21 share the vehicle weight and with the springs t take up vertical shocks. Horizontal forces in the longitudinal and transverse direction due to braking, steering and accelerating are taken by the abutments h' h<2> on the'sub-truck frame. In a modification for a rear axle, Fig. 5, the axle 45 passes through an axle box 28 to which are secured pins 30 slidable in abutments 29, 31 on a sub-truck frame. Springs 26, 33 are disposed between the axle-box 28 and abutments 29 and between abutments 32 on the pins and the abutments 31. The sub-truck frame is rigid with the main frame and comprises longitudinal members 24, 25 and transverse members r', s' secured to the side members q, q<1>. The axle 45 which is divided as usual by the differential gear is provided also with universal joints to permit the independent movement of the axle ends. A further modification comprises a similar arrangement to that of Figs. 1 and 6 for a rear driven axle, front and rear pivots for the subtruck frame being provided on the differential casing and mounted on front and rear transverse bearers secured to the side members q, and the propeller shaft passing through the front pivot. Two pairs of springs are provided for each wheel in this case as in Fig. 5.
